Sunday, September 23, 2018 - Served with short ribs and side by side with a 1996 Chateau Giscours. This had a huge, bouquet with lots of barnyard funk. It was freightening because not all the notes were positive. Some of the mustiness eventually blew off revealing a wonderful cedar, cherry core. The wine evolved and became more integrated over the course of the meal. It was an experience. Sadly my last bottle of this from a buying spree 25 years ago
